在软件开发的瀑布模型中,测试是一个非常重要的工程阶段。从保证软件质量的角度来说,软件测试是软件 质量保证 工程的一个重要组成部分,也是最重要的质量保证手段。 为了保证所提交的..
软件测试流程 一、新产品或工程管理流程 1、需求调研 在软件 需求分析 阶段, 测试人员 从软件生命周期的需求阶段就开始介入在需求阶段的测试人员参与软件需求调研,以测试角度分析需求..
作为软件 开发 的重要环节, 软件测试 越来越受到人们的重视。随着软件开发规模的增大、复杂程度的增加,以寻找软件中的错误为目的的测试工作就显得更加困难。然而,为了尽可能多地找..
渗透测试(Penetration Test)是完全模拟黑客可能使用的攻击技术和漏洞发现技术,对目标系统的安全做深入的探测,发现系统最脆弱的环节。渗透测试能够直观的让管理人员知道自己网络所面临..
1 漏测的定义 所谓漏测,是指软件产品的缺陷没有被测试组发现而遗漏到了用户那里,却最终被用户所发现。如果产品在用户那里出现问题,产生的后果是非常严重的。在软件开发过程中,缺陷..
您的测试团队已经非常成功了。您已经对自动化大量投资,并且因生成大型且全面的测试集而著称 —— 您可以无可非议地为之自豪!在整个 开发 过程和多个环境中,这些组合为您很好地服务..
在G.J.Myers的经典著作《软件测试之艺术》(The Art of Software Testing)中,给出了测试的定义:“程序测试是为了发现错误而执行程序的过程”。这个定义,被业界所认可,经常被引用。除此之外,..
软件测试有许多种方法,其中黑盒测试是广泛使用的两类 测试方法 之一。 “黑盒”测的是功能 黑盒测试也称 功能测试 或数据驱动测试。它在已知产品应具有的功能的条件下,通过测试来检测..
第一章 汉化测试与一般测试的异同 软件测试 是软件 质量保证 的关键步骤。其中,对于不同企业的不同类产品、同一企业的不同类产品、或不同企业的同一类产品,实际操作上都会有很大的不..
因为测试时从来不希望检测被测系统所有可能的输入、路径和状态,那么应该选择什么?什么时候应该停止测试?什么时候应该暂停测试?怎样编写一个测试包,它可以检测足够多的消息和状态..
本文来自于 Rational Edge: 软件测试 专家Laura Rose将会质疑和揭穿一些广泛流传的关于迭代 开发 和迭代测试通常的一些荒谬的言论。她将解释迭代开发原则是如何解决这些通常的误解的,并会把..
陈天的办公室并不小,但却因堆 满了机器而显得狭仄不堪。他解释说,因为微软亚洲工程院(ATC)部门准备扩充,而“新的几个实验室还在装修中”,所以就形成了现在的这个局面——几十台..
软件和药品是少有的两种无法根除自身缺陷且允许公开合法出售的产品。人们明知软件肯定存在缺陷,药品肯定存在副作用,但权衡利弊之后仍然购买之,甚至法律对此也网开一面。如软件厂商..
考核要求: 识记 :渐增式与非渐增式联调的概念。 领会:渐增式与非渐增式联调的特点与区别;两种渐增方式。 渐增式和非渐增式联调 将若干个模块连接成一个可运行的系统通常有两种方式..
测试实践对于每个行业、每个公司、每个 测试人员 都是不一样的。但是大多数的测试项目在某些要素上是有共同之处的。让我们把那些有共性的要素称之为“普通测试”吧。在我们的经验中,..
一、 前言 本人在企业从事SQA工作,同时兼任SEPG的工作进行基于CMM3的过程改进,在实践过程中,对SQA的工作有了较多的想法和认识。本文是个人看法,请大家指教,如果要和本人联系,请发E..
题记:测试是交付成功的优质的产品的保证 我们每个人,不会都是软件测试人员,但都是某些软件的用户。缺省或默认情况下,用户都会觉得买到的软件是没有问题的,一般不会去想这样的软..
软件工程 中有相当部分是关于软件测试的: 1、测试概念的范畴 广义上讲,测试是指软件产品生存周期内所有的检查、评审和确认活动。如:设计评审、系统测试。 狭义上讲,测试是对软件产..
测试风险是不可避免的、总是存在的,所以对测试风险的管理非常重要,必须尽力降低测试中所存在的风险,最大程度地保证质量和满足客户的需求。在测试工作中,主要的风险有: 质量需求..
一个基于UML协作图的 集成测试 用例生成方法 王林章 (南京大学计算机科学与技术系,南京市汉口路22号419信箱,210093,南京)摘要: UML协作图描述了系统的一个协作中参与对象之间的结构关..